The island of Krk.
Malinska.
House with restaurant and apartment, 400 meters from the sea.
House with a total area of 281.22 m2, built on a land of 682 m2, consists of:
-Suteren: boiler room + basement.
- Basement 2: storage, food preparation area, toilet for staff.
- Ground floor: restaurant hall with bar, fireplace, kitchen, storage room, sanitary node for guests, sanitary node for staff, covered terrace for tables.
Medjukat: one bedroom with bathroom, internal staircase to the floor.
- One.
floor: living room with kitchen and dining room, two bedrooms, bathroom, pantry, loggia.
Central heating combined wood and pellets.
Electric radiators.
Air conditioning.
A landscaped garden.
Parking for 6 cars.
A valid permit.
Distance from the sea 400 m

Krk is the main settlement of the island of Krk, west Croatia. It is located on the southwest coast of the island and is the historical seat of the Roman Catholic Diocese of Krk. The name Krk comes from the Latin name for the island, Curictarum.
Population: 5 491
